MMAF is a potent inhibitor of tubulin polymerization. MMAF works by blocking the process of tubulin polymerization, disrupting the intracellular microtubule network, thereby inhibiting cell division and inducing apoptosis[1-2]. MMAF can be used as a cytotoxic component in antitumor drugs and antibody-drug conjugates[3-4].

| Cas No. | 745017-94-1 | SDF | |
| Synonyms | Monomethylauristatin F | ||
| Chemical Name | (2S)-2-[[(2R,3R)-3-methoxy-3-[(2S)-1-[(3R,5S)-3-methoxy-5-methyl-4-[methyl-[(2S)-3-methyl-2-[[(2S)-3-methyl-2-(methylamino)butanoyl]amino]butanoyl]amino]heptanoyl]pyrrolidin-2-yl]-2-methylpropanoyl]amino]-3-phenylpropanoic acid | ||
| Canonical SMILES | CCC(C)C(C(CC(=O)N1CCCC1C(C(C)C(=O)NC(CC2=CC=CC=C2)C(=O)O)OC)OC)N(C)C(=O)C(C(C)C)NC(=O)C(C(C)C)NC | ||
| Formula | C39H65N5O8 | M.Wt | 731.96 |
| Solubility | ≥ 36.6mg/mL in DMSO | Storage | Store at -20°C |
